Property description
Requiring modernisation throughout, this house would make a perfect project. Having sitting room, fitted kitchen, ground floor bathroom, three bedrooms and enclosed rear garden having a pleasant outlook over a park, this property will appeal to first time buyers and investors.
Located on Beckbury Road, Weoley Castle which leads off Castle Square with its varied local shopping facilities. The property is well-situated for the Queen Elizabeth Hospital and Birmingham University as well as Birmingham City Centre.
The property has the benefit of no chain. New roof recently fitted.
It is set back from the road by grass verge and privet hedge affording the property some privacy. A UPVC double glazed door with side panels leads into:
